
Campaign Marketing Intern - Summer 2026
Veeam, California, MO, United States
Veeam is the Data and AI Trust Company, specializing in helping organizations ensure their data and AI are fully understood, secured, and resilient to enable the acceleration of safe AI at scale. As the market leader in both data resilience and data security posture management, Veeam is built for the convergence of identity, data, security, and AI risk. Headquartered in Seattle with offices in more than 30 countries, Veeam protects over 550,000 customers worldwide, who trust Veeam to keep their businesses running. Summer Internship Our Summer Internship is designed for students leading into their final year of university, who want to gain real life work experience in a fast-paced, exciting and professional environment.
As a Summer Intern, you will participate in onboarding with the UR team that will set you up for success in your role. You will also benefit from professional development sessions, networking, and social events provided by the Internship Program.
The program takes place from June – August 2026 (10-week program).
Your Role As a Campaign Marketing Intern, you will support the planning and execution of global marketing programs that drive prospect and customer engagement, sales signals, and pipeline. This role provides hands‑on experience in campaign marketing and cross‑functional coordination with product marketing, field marketing, execution teams, and agencies. You’ll learn how campaigns come together from strategy to execution, touching everything from messaging and segmentation to digital channels, analytics, and optimization. This internship is ideal for students interested in future roles in campaign marketing, demand generation, digital marketing, or broader go‑to‑market teams.
Key Responsibilities Campaign Support
Support development of targeted outreach campaigns tied to Veeam’s Go To Market (GTM) framework
Assist with segmentation lists, project tracking, and campaign performance monitoring
Create promotional Bill of Materials (BOM) to drive engagement and pipeline for our GTM
Help ensure messaging aligns with global priorities and audience needs
Digital Marketing Channels
Work closely with Demand Gen execution teams to deliver campaign results, including email marketing, digital advertising, online events, and web
Shadow execution team meetings to dive deeper into the various execution arms of Demand Gen
Analytics & Insights
Conduct analysis on campaign and segment performance, diving into what is working, not working, and compiling recommendations
Propose A/B tests and optimizations to help improve performance
Analyze content and channel patterns and present to campaign leaders
Qualifications
Rising Junior or Senior currently pursuing a degree in Marketing, Business, Communications, or related field
Strong organizational skills with the ability to manage multiple moving pieces
Excellent written and verbal communication skills
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ite (especially Excel and PowerPoint)
Interest in campaign marketing, digital marketing, or global marketing
Comfortable working in a fast‑paced, collaborative environment
Detail‑oriented with a proactive, problem‑solving mindset
